About T.S. Sunil Kumar Naik
T.S. Sunil Kumar Naik is a scholar working on Electrochemistry, Bioengineering and Water Science and Technology, having authored 36 papers that have together received 1.3k indexed citations. Recurring topics across this work include Electrochemical sensors and biosensors (17 papers), Electrochemical Analysis and Applications (15 papers) and Adsorption and biosorption for pollutant removal (10 papers). The work is most often cited by research in Electrochemistry (267 citations), Bioengineering (179 citations) and Industrial and Manufacturing Engineering (193 citations). T.S. Sunil Kumar Naik has collaborated with scholars based in India, Mexico and Saudi Arabia. Frequent co-authors include B.E. Kumara Swamy, Simranjeet Singh, Joginder Singh, Praveen C. Ramamurthy, Amith G. Anil, Praveen C. Ramamurthy, Bidisha Nath, K. Chetankumar, Nadeem A. Khan and Sutripto Khasnabis. Their work appears in journals such as Langmuir, Journal of Cleaner Production and Scientific Reports.
